Web23 jun. 2024 · Tips On Removing Backsplash Without Replacing Countertop. 1. Use a Flat Ply Bar. The first thing you are going to want to do is to invest in the right tools. To remove backsplash tiles without damaging the countertop, you will want to have a flat pry bar in hand. The reason for using a flat pry bar has to do with being able to get into the gaps ... But our research reveals that kitchen remodels can cost as … Web21 jan. 2024 · The national average ranges from $800 to $1,500, with most homeowners spending around $1,200 on a 30 sq.ft. irregular handmade subway tile backsplash installed in a running bond pattern. This project’s low cost is $150 for the installation of a single row of 4” machine-made tiles installed only along the countertop.

Web29 okt. 2024 · Heat the grout (optional). Wall grout is typically easy to remove, but a heat gun or blow dryer can soften hard grout if necessary. [3] If you're only managing to scrape away tiny amounts a time, spend thirty seconds warming up the grout line and try again. 4. Scrape the grout away with a utility knife.

The average cost to install ceramic tile flooring is $7 to $14 per square foot, whereas porcelain tile ranges from $12 to $19 per square foot. Tile installation in a medium-sized bathroom will cost $563 to $1,125 and $1,610 to $2,415 in a average-sized kitchen.
